#d57d85 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d57d85 is composed of 83.5% red, 49% green and 52.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 41.3% magenta, 37.6%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 354.5 degrees, a saturation of 51.2% and a lightness of 66.3%. #d57d85 color hex could be obtained by blending #fffaff with #ab000b.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

● #d57d85 color description : Slightly desaturated red.
#d57d85 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d57d85 has RGB values of R:213, G:125, B:133 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.41, Y:0.38,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 13991301.

Shades and Tints of #d57d85
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030101 is the darkest color, while #fbf4f4 is the lightest one.
